Louisville City vs Tampa Bay Rowdies Predicted Lineups and Team News
Louisville City welcome Eastern Conference leaders Tampa Bay Rowdies to Lynn Family Stadium in what already feels like a statement fixture in the 2026 USL Championship group stage. With the hosts sitting 3rd on 16 points from 10 matches and the visitors unbeaten at the top with 24 points, this clash pitches one of the league’s most consistent recent contenders against the current benchmark side.
Louisville’s campaign has been streaky. Their league form line of WWWWLDWLL shows both a high ceiling and a worrying recent dip, underlined by a goal difference of +2 (19 scored, 17 conceded). At home they remain dangerous, winning 3 of 5 and averaging 1.8 goals per game in front of their own fans. Tampa Bay, meanwhile, have been relentlessly efficient: 7 wins and 3 draws from 10, a +12 goal difference, and just 5 goals conceded. The Rowdies’ defensive numbers and unbeaten away record (3 wins, 2 draws, only 2 goals conceded on the road) frame them as slight favourites despite Louisville’s historically strong home edge in this matchup.
Head-to-head trends add another layer of intrigue. Louisville have often found a way past Tampa Bay at Lynn Family Stadium, but the visitors’ current defensive structure and form (73% form rating over the last five, conceding just 0.4 goals per game) suggest a more controlled, lower-scoring battle. With that context, the focus turns to predicted lineups and how the starting lineup choices on both sides could tilt the balance.

Tactical Analysis: How the Lineups Match Up
This contest sets Louisville’s attacking ambition against Tampa Bay’s defensive excellence. The hosts average 1.9 goals per game and have scored in bursts across all phases, particularly between 16–30 minutes and 76–90 minutes. Their predicted front line of C. Donovan and R. Serrano, supported by creative midfielders like C. Duke and C. Moguel, should test Tampa’s back line with movement between the lines and quick combinations in and around the box.
Tampa Bay, however, are built to absorb and control. Their defensive record – just 5 goals conceded in 10 matches, with 6 clean sheets – suggests a side comfortable sitting in a compact shape and denying space centrally. The predicted midfield of L. Hilton, Mattheus Oliveira, L. Perez and Pedro Becker is capable of both screening the defence and progressing play efficiently, which will be key in preventing Louisville from building sustained pressure. On transitions, the mobility of R. Cicerone and E. Conway could expose any over-commitment from Louisville’s full-backs, especially in the latter stages where Louisville have been vulnerable defensively.
Match Prediction and Verdict
Statistical indicators tilt slightly towards Tampa Bay Rowdies. The predictive metrics give the visitors a 45% chance of avoiding defeat, with Louisville’s win probability rated significantly lower at 10%, and the draw also at 45%. The advice leans towards a “draw or Tampa Bay Rowdies” outcome, reflecting the visitors’ unbeaten record and superior defensive numbers.
Louisville’s strong home history in this fixture and their capacity to score in bunches mean they cannot be discounted, especially if they start quickly. However, Tampa Bay’s balance, consistency and defensive solidity suggest they are well equipped to manage the game state, limit high-quality chances, and take advantage of any defensive lapses from a Louisville side that concedes 1.7 goals per match on average. A tight, low-scoring encounter is the most likely scenario.
Predicted Outcome: Louisville City 1–1 Tampa Bay Rowdies
